In response to this, Aguilar said, \u201cThat\u2019s what makes this both so fascinating and so complicated \u2026 we map gender on things, but sometimes it\u2019s about size, or institutional level power \u2026 or it\u2019s about power within families. It\u2019s hard to unpack it all, because it\u2019s not just one of those, it\u2019s about a lot of things.\u201d<\/p>\n<p>Aguilar pointed out the way in which everyone, even those that regard both women and men as equals, has internalized sexist thoughts. She explained this by using a study done on a baby playing with a jack-in-the-box toy as an example:<\/p>\n<p>\u201cthey took a baby, and dressed the baby in yellow \u2026 of course it\u2019s a baby so you can\u2019t tell [the gender], and they took a little video of it, and they did the jack-in-the-box. The jack-in-the-box popped up, the baby was startled, it made out a large cry.\u201d<\/p>\n<p>The video was then shown to two different classrooms; one class was told that the baby was a girl, the other a boy; both were asked to describe what the baby was feeling.<\/p>\n<p>Summing up the results of the experiment, Aguilar continued, \u201cThe students that thought it was a little girl were more likely to say that they thought she was scared \u2026 and the ones that thought that it was a little boy were more likely to think it was angry.\u201d<\/p>\n<p>One participant added that she felt uncomfortable the first time she had a female dentist; Aguilar responded to that explaining, \u201cThere\u2019s no way you can\u2019t be sexist. Even if you\u2019re a woman and you know women can do anything. We have stereotypes, we\u2019ve internalized them, we have a conscious bias \u2026 so you see your female and you think \u2018oh, I hope she knows what she\u2019s doing;\u2019 it\u2019s deep in you.\u201d<\/p>\n<p>This was the last talk in the Oregon Humanities\u2019 Conversation Project schedule to take place in Salem.
